Download presentation
Presentation is loading. Please wait.
Published byDylan Moore Modified over 9 years ago
1
Murach, Chapter 5
2
Common Control Structures Selection: The IF statement Case: The Select Case statement Iteration: Loops 9/28/20082
3
Coding Boolean Expressions Relational operators – Compare two operands Logical operators 9/28/20083
4
Murach’s Visual Basic 2008, C5© 2008, Mike Murach & Associates, Inc. Slide 4
5
Modified Murach’s Visual Basic 2008, C5© 2008, Mike Murach & Associates, Inc. Slide 5
6
Comparing different numeric value types VB casts less precise type to the more precise type Example: decVar < intVar The integer value is cast to a decimal value. 9/28/20086
7
Murach’s Visual Basic 2008, C5© 2008, Mike Murach & Associates, Inc. Slide 7
8
Murach’s Visual Basic 2008, C5© 2008, Mike Murach & Associates, Inc. Slide 8
9
Operation Order of Precedence Arithmetic operations Relational operations NOT AND OR 9/28/20089
10
Conditional Statements If Select Case
11
Murach’s Visual Basic 2008, C5© 2008, Mike Murach & Associates, Inc. Slide 11
12
Murach’s Visual Basic 2008, C5© 2008, Mike Murach & Associates, Inc. Slide 12
13
Murach’s Visual Basic 2008, C5© 2008, Mike Murach & Associates, Inc. Slide 13
14
Murach’s Visual Basic 2008, C5© 2008, Mike Murach & Associates, Inc. Slide 14
15
Murach’s Visual Basic 2008, C5© 2008, Mike Murach & Associates, Inc. Slide 15
16
Murach’s Visual Basic 2008, C5© 2008, Mike Murach & Associates, Inc. Slide 16
17
Murach’s Visual Basic 2008, C5© 2008, Mike Murach & Associates, Inc. Slide 17
18
Murach’s Visual Basic 2008, C5© 2008, Mike Murach & Associates, Inc. Slide 18
19
Loops For Do 9/30/200819
20
9/30/2008© 2008, Mike Murach & Associates, Inc. Slide 20
21
9/30/2008© 2008, Mike Murach & Associates, Inc. Slide 21
22
Murach’s Visual Basic 2008, C5© 2008, Mike Murach & Associates, Inc. Slide 22
23
Do NOT use EXIT or CONTINUE Structure the logic so that their use is unnecessary. If you use either statement in a programming assignment and I can write the code without using them, you will receive a zero for your grade.
24
Test Loops 9/30/200824
Similar presentations
© 2025 SlidePlayer.com. Inc.
All rights reserved.